Jolipet for Kittens

Complete and high-quality food for kittens, based on a single protein source, produced in co-operation with university researchers. Maximum digestibility through high-quality ingredients.

Composition

Jolipet Kitten with Beef contains only ingredients suitable for human consumption and no offal or fruit and vegetable residues. 

  • 80% ox hearts, a lean, high-quality protein source. Beef is one of the most common protein sources for pets, because of its high-quality protein.
  • Ox liver, a natural source of vitamin A and a natural flavor enhancer
  • Mashed potatoes, an essential easily digestible source of energy
  • Strawberries, peas and carrots, natural sources of vitamins and minerals
  • Vegetable oils and fats provide the ideal omega-6/-3 ratio.
  • Purified minerals and vitamins, for maximum absorption in digestion, to provide an optimal calcium/phosphorus ratio, among other things

This Recommended Daily Intake (RDI) is only a directive as the needs of kittens can vary. Therefore, it is recommended to adapt the amount of food so as to maintain the ideal body weight. Outdoor cats require more engery intake than indoor kittens; neutered kittens less.

1 The target weight of your cat is its ideal weight (score 4-5 in the body condition system), i.e. you can easily feel its ribs without feeling any fat, its waist is clearly visible behind the ribs in top-view, the abdominal belt is clearly visible in side-view.

Instructions for Use

Raw meat can contain pathogenic micro-organisms and should be treated like all raw meat. Please take the necessary precautions:

  • Maintain the cold chain at all times after the food is purchased;
  • Always wash your hands after giving the food;
  • Remove any residue after use and wash the dish completely with washing up liquid;
  • Never let your cat lick your hands (or your face) after your cat just has eaten;
  • Make sure no small children come near the raw food.

Directions for storage

Fresh frozen food has the advantage of preserving the freshness of the nutrients for a long time. We assume a maximum storage period of 18 months at-18 ° c, after the day of production. Please see the best before date on the package.

Thawed food has a 24-hour shelf life in the refrigerator. Never re-freeze defrosted food.
